Program Overview
Centennial College's Game – Programming (Fast Track) program is designed for those who are passionate about the gaming industry. This program allows qualified college or university graduates with a software background to gain direct admission into the second year of a three-year program, enabling them to earn an advanced diploma in just four semesters. The curriculum combines essential software engineering principles with specialized game programming knowledge, preparing students for a successful career in the game software industry. Participants will engage in various phases of game development, including game design, simulation design, and multiplayer online game programming, ensuring a comprehensive learning experience.
Program Structure
The Game – Programming (Fast Track) program is structured to be completed in 2 years or 4 semesters. The program is delivered entirely online, providing flexibility for students. Key features of the program include:
- Direct admission into the second year for qualified graduates.
- Focus on core concepts of software engineering and specialized game programming.
- Interactive learning through various phases of game development.
- Hands-on experience with two game development projects.
This program also offers an optional co-op component, allowing students to gain practical work experience while studying. The curriculum is designed to adapt to industry changes, ensuring that students are equipped with the latest skills and knowledge.
Featured Experiences
The Game – Programming (Fast Track) program includes several unique features that enhance the learning experience:
- Hands-on training in game design, simulation design, and multiplayer online game programming.
- Two significant game development projects that require the application of technical and business skills.
- Exposure to various programming languages and technologies, including C#, C++, Java, and Unity3D.
- Interactive learning environment that encourages collaboration and creativity.
- Optional co-op work terms to gain real-world experience in the gaming industry.
Career Options
Graduates of the Game – Programming (Fast Track) program can pursue a variety of career paths in Canada, including:
- Software Developer: Design and create software applications for various platforms.
- Game Programmer: Develop and implement game mechanics and features.
- Mobile Applications Developer: Create applications for mobile devices, focusing on user experience and functionality.
- Software Tester: Evaluate software products for quality assurance and performance.
- User Interface Developer: Design and implement user-friendly interfaces for software applications.
Other potential roles include computer programmer, systems analyst, business analyst, web applications developer, and database administrator. The program prepares students for these roles by providing a solid foundation in both technical skills and industry knowledge.
